Nokia is sending out invites for a Lumia event scheduled for December 16th in New Delhi, where Nokia is rumored to launch both large-screen Windows Phone 8 devices. India is definitely receiving the Lumia 1520, as the Nokia India website lists the phablet as "coming soon." The Nokia Lumia 1520 is a 6-inch 1080p Windows Phone 8 smartphone that features a quad-core processor and a 20-megapixel camera. The device was released in the United States on November 22nd. While the Lumia 1520 is the first 6-inch Windows Phone 8 device, the region is also rumored to be receiving the Lumia 1320, which features a 6-inch 720p display and a 1.7GHz dual-core Snapdragon S4 chipset. The 1320 also comes with 1GB RAM, 8GB expandable storage, a 3400mAh battery, and a 5MP rear camera. No word yet on pricing for both devices but we'll just have to wait until December 16th to find out.
